|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Diversity and inclusion specialist | Develop and implement strategies to promote diversity, equity, and inclusion within organizations. |
| Community outreach coordinator | Facilitate programs and initiatives to engage and support underrepresented communities. |
| Cultural competency trainer | Educate organizations and individuals on cultural awareness and sensitivity. |
| Advocacy and policy analyst | Research and advocate for policies that address systemic inequalities and amplify minority voices. |
| Nonprofit program manager | Oversee programs focused on social justice, minority rights, and community development. |
| Media and communications specialist | Create content and campaigns that highlight minority perspectives and experiences. |
| Human rights officer | Work with organizations to protect and promote the rights of marginalized groups. |
